Playlogic to publish Captain Blood

Playlogic has announced that it has signed an agreement with Akella in which it will publish "Captain Blood" for the PC and Xbox360 in cooperation with 1C Company. Captian Blood is a pirate action game based on Rafael Sabatini’s novel, “Captain Blood: His Odyssey,” and is scheduled to be released early summer of 2006.

"The player takes the role of a brave and noble corsair, following his intriguing and amazing adventures in 1685 Spanish Main, where an English surgeon was framed and condemned to penal servitude on Barbados. During hard times he became a pirate and escaped from his tropical prison. The Caribbean was quickly set ablaze by his deeds and exploits. Captain Blood gives players an extraordinary chance to live the life of the most eccentric pirate from Rafael Sabatini’s bestselling book.

While the Spanish Maritime Empire spread around the world, the "Spanish Main" referred to the coastal region of the Americas surrounding the Caribbean Sea, particularly the coast of South America from the Isthmus of Panama to the mouth of the Orinoco River.

The game's mission-based structure gives players a diverse battlefield on both land and sea, where they must engage in ship-to-ship battles and sword fights to gain control of invaded ships. Gamers earn special points for fighting rival sea dogs, acquiring new fighting techniques and gold for weapons and equipment."
